Deidara of the Akatsuki, who lives by the creed Art is an explosion, clashes with Sasuke, who hunts his brother Itachi. Deidara unleashes his ultimate trump card, the C4 Karura—invisible nano-sized micro-bombs that seem to destroy Sasuke from the inside. But the Sharingan sees through every trick, and Sasuke's counterattack is merciless. Robbed of one ace after another and driven into a corner, Deidara finally steps toward a final art that stakes his entire being. A spark-flying duel where aesthetics and ninjutsu collide.

The climax of this volume is Deidara's C0—turning his own life into an explosive with the Detonating Clay eye. Realizing he cannot beat Sasuke, Deidara feeds enormous clay through the mouth in his chest to transform himself into a colossal bomb, aiming to take Sasuke down with a self-detonation that levels a ten-kilometer radius. But Sasuke, drawing on the power gained from absorbing Orochimaru, manifests the giant guardian Susanoo for the first time and completely shields himself, surviving the blast. Deidara vanishes screaming that this is true art, and Sasuke takes his final step toward the ultimate showdown with Itachi.
